#db4164 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#db4164 is composed of 85.9% red, 25.5%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.3% magenta, 54.3%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 346.4 degrees, a saturation of 68.1% and a lightness of 55.7%. #db4164 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ff82c8 with #b70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#db4164 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#db4164 has RGB values of R:219, G:65,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.54,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14369124.
